Please choose your default site



Insider Insights: Articles

Worst weather ever: Tokyo Police Club

loading video...

Friday, January 31, 2014, 9:51 AM

Canadian indie rock band Tokyo Police Club has had its share of encounters with Canada's at-times brutal winter weather while on tour.

Listen to them recount some rough travels during a snow storm in Western Canada.

More by this author
Worst weather ever: With Ken Dryden
NHL great and "Full House" actor join forces to give you the weather
Wrestling great has seen a few things in his time
Ottawa's Obama Cookie

Leave a Comment

What do you think? Join the conversation.
Default saved

Search Location